
Burnfoot Reminiscence Baking Day
In June 2008 Hawick High School students and Burnfoot residents participated in a Reminiscence baking day.
This project was run in collaboration with Hawick High School and NHS Burnfoot. 1st year and 3rd year pupils interviewed older residents of Burnfoot about their youth in Hawick: what clothes they wore, what they did in the evenings and at weekends, what it was like to be young in Hawick during the War.
Students visited the Heritage Hub in the morning to tour the building and look at recipes in the archive.
In the afternoon the students and residents gathered at Hawick High School to make old-fashioned drop scones and contemporary summer berry muffins, while chatting about times past and present.
